| Background: | The enzyme PI-3-K phosphorylates at the D-3 position of the inositol ring of PI, PI-4- phosphate and PI-4,5-biphosphate (PI-4,5-P2) to produce their respective PI3-phosphorylated derivatives. PI-3-K exists as a heterodimer of 85 kDa (p85) and 110 kDa (p11 |
